City Lit contemporary jewellery

UPDATED 20160801 12:07:29

A rigorous and multi-disciplinary course for intermediate level students. Structured around a series of short and long practical and contextual projects, this year-long course is designed to develop your existing skills in drawing, design, critical thinking and technical skills for making. An end-of-year project and public exhibition will solidify this learning to a professional standard.
